Proposal

Re-pollarding a Salix caprea (T1) to the previous pruning points and reducing any secondary stems originating below this point to the vicinity of these pollards. The proposed work is intended to keep the tree compact within the confines of the rear garden area, and to optimise the properties access to light. Data via plota.co.uk
